PERFECT DESIGN

The SachsenRAD xBird Urban–E-Citybike C6F Connect is the e-bike with the outstanding design of our partner Bird Labor from the USA. It impresses with high-quality equipment and advanced technical features, which, like the app, come from Bird.

Theft protection via app

The anti-theft protection integrated into the frame protects your e-bike from thieves. Once the app is installed on your smartphone and connected to the e-bike via Bluetooth, you decide when your SachsenRAD should move. When activated, the anti-theft alarm scares off any thief with its 120 decibel alarm. This means you can always rest assured if you don't have your e-bike in sight.

Conspicuously inconspicuous

The impressive frame design is certainly the highlight of the C6 and nothing spoils the shape: The city bike has a modern LCD dash display fully integrated into the handlebars , which informs you about speed, distance covered, battery charge and much more. At the same time, the frame of the e-bike has elegant StVZO-approved LED lights integrated at the front and rear, which determine the unusual shape of the bike. The Bowden cables also run inside the frame so that your eyes are not distracted.

Driving pleasure on any surface

No time for a flat tire? The puncture-resistant Kenda® Kwick K Shield+ tires conquer any surface. Whether over smooth asphalt in the city or over rough terrain on your next tour. The reinforced casing can withstand any terrain and supports you on any route. Day and night, the reflective tape embedded in the casing also ensures that you are always clearly visible, even in poor lighting conditions.

For extra long driving pleasure

The C6 not only looks good, it also impresses with its sophisticated technology. The powerful 250W Bafang drive takes you to any destination and is always ready for use thanks to the removable, long-lasting lithium battery from LG . With a maximum range of up to 100km, there are no limits to your goals.

Wave frame for comfortable entry

The C6F impresses with a wave frame for a lower entry and is well suited for body sizes from 1.50m to 1.80m. The SachsenRAD xBird Urban Citybike C6 is an ideal e-bike for comfort lovers, which impresses with its high-quality equipment and modern design. The Pedelec is perfect for the daily commute to work, for leisure time - and everything in between!

Technical details

COLOR
grey/white

FRAME
26 inch, aluminum, wave frame, frame height 59cm

FRONT FORK
Rigid fork

TIRES
Kenda® Kwick K-Shield+ On- and off-road tires

CIRCUIT
Shimano 7-speed derailleur

BRAKE
Mechanical disc brake

ENGINE:
Bafang rear drive

ENGINE POWER
250W, brushless, 45Nm

SPEED
up to 25km/h

BATTERY
348 Wh, from LG

RANGE
up to 100km

STAND
Rear stand (aluminium)

CONTROL DISPLAY
Integrated and clear Bafang LCD display with information on speed, distance and battery level

PARTICULARITIES
Integrated LED front and rear lights, protection class IP65+

WEIGHT
22.6kg

MAXIMUM WEIGHT ALLOWED
120kg

SCOPE OF DELIVERY
SachsenRAD xBird Urban City-Bike C6F, User Manual , Bafang Charger, Download: Quick Assembly Guide
